Maira Kalman (b. 1949, Israel) is an author, illustrator, and designer born in Tel Aviv and raised in New York. With curiosity, compassion, and humor, Kalman's work chronicles the absurdities of modern life that she observes as an avid traveler, reader, collector, and pedestrian. She has published several children's books and is also known for her iconic New Yorker magazine covers and illustrated New York Times blog. Kalman lives and works in New York City.
